USB-C-controller met ARM Cortex-M0-kern
Cypress Semiconductor introduceert de eerste USB-C-controller (USB 3.1) met geïntegreerde Type-C-transceiver en ARM Cortex-M0-kern. De controller is geschikt voor actieve en passieve USB-C-kabels en voor USB-voedingstoepassingen tot 100 watt. De chip detecteert zowel de aanwezigheid als de oriëntatie van de USB-connector, en ondersteunt de vijf voedingsprofielen van de USB 3.1 standaard.
De CCG1 bevat een 48-MHz ARM Cortex-M0 processor met 32 KB flashgeheugen en 4 KB SRAM. Verder bevat de USB-controller een SPI/UART/I2C poort, maximaal 30 GPIO’s en een USB-IF Power Delivery 2.0 stack. De CCG1 kan als leverancier en als gebruiker dienstdoen en bevat een 12-bits 1-Msps AD-converter voor het monitoren van spanning en stroom. De controller heeft een laag stroomverbruik van 1,3 mA in slaap-modus en slechts 1,3 µA in ‘diepe-slaap’-modus. Het IC is geschikt voor voedingsspanningen tussen 1,71 en 5,5 volt, en is in vier verschillende behuizingen leverbaar: 40-pens QFN (36 mm2), 28-pens SSOP (75 mm2), 16-pens SOIC (60 mm2) en 35-pens WLCSP (6.8 mm2).